IBM Domino 9.0 and 9.0.1 could allow an malicious user to execute commands on the system by triggering a buffer overflow in the parsing of command line arguments passed to nsd.exe. IBM X-force ID: 148687.

CVE-2015-0179
Notes System Diagnostic (NSD) in IBM Domino 8.5.x prior to 8.5.3 FP6 IF6 and 9.x prior to 9.0.1 FP3 IF1 allows local users to obtain the System privilege via unspecified vectors, aka SPR TCHL9SST8V.
